CVE-2026-54189: CWE-79 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ting') in Jetimpex Inc. JetEngine
Unauthenticated Cross Site Scripting (XSS) in JetEngine <= 3.8.10 versions.
AI Analysis
Technical Summary
This vulnerability (CVE-2026-54189) is an unauthenticated cross-site scripting (XSS) issue in Jetimpex Inc.'s JetEngine product, affecting versions up to and including 3.8.10. The flaw arises from improper neutralization of input during web page generation, classified under CWE-79. The CVSS 3.1 base score is 7.1, indicating high severity, with attack vector network, low attack complexity, no privileges required, user interaction required, and scope changed. The impact includes low confidentiality, integrity, and availability impacts. No vendor advisory or patch information is currently available, and no known exploits in the wild have been reported.
Potential Impact
Successful exploitation of this vulnerability could allow an attacker to execute arbitrary scripts in the context of the affected web application without authentication. This may lead to partial compromise of confidentiality, integrity, and availability of the application or its users' data. The CVSS vector indicates user interaction is required and the scope is changed, meaning the vulnerability could affect components beyond the initially vulnerable component.
Mitigation Recommendations
Patch status is not yet confirmed — check the vendor advisory for current remediation guidance. Until an official fix is available, consider applying input validation or output encoding workarounds if feasible. Monitor vendor communications for updates on patches or official mitigations.
